About The Position

The Occupational Therapist Assistant provides patient treatment under the sup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ist. Documents patient treatment and progress toward goals in the patient electronic health record. Implements established treatment programs and provides patient and family education. This may involve outpatients, inpatients, pediatrics and off-site locations. Services the patients as a part of the entire continuum of professional care.

Responsibilities

  • Provides age-appropriate therapeutic interventions as directed by the Occupational Therapist and monitors response to treatment.
  • Maintains accurate and concise records on treatment provided and patient's progress.
  • Observes and reports patients' responses to treatment and progress and reports orally and/or in writing to the Occupational Therapist.
  • Collaborates with Occupational Therapist and other health team members to exchange and discuss patient information for planning, modifying and coordinating treatment programs.
  • Assists in assessment of client's daily living skills and capabilities to determine extent of abilities and limitations.
  • Designs and adapts equipment in working / living environment.
  • Precepts in the direction and evaluation of clinical experience / internships of students from participating colleges and universities.
  • Provides formal orientation to new Occupational Therapy Assistants, aides and volunteers.
  • Maintains safety of the work environment including equipment and notifies appropriate personnel if necessary.
  • Maintains set level of productivity without jeopardizing quality.
